The Parks and Wildlife Service has issued a park closure for Serpentine National Park.
The park will be closed from 8.30am on Saturday November 9 to 8.30am Sunday November 10 due to severe weather conditions.
What to do:
- People are urged to avoid the area, follow the advice of Parks and Wildlife Service staff and observe signage.
- People already in the area should leave for a safer place.
For more information, contact your local Parks and Wildlife Service office.
To keep up to date, visit www.emergency.wa.gov.au or call Parks and Wildlife Service Perth Hills office on 9290 6100.
